Do you need an agent or broker for Auction.com?
When it comes to buying properties on Auction.com, many people wonder whether they need the assistance of a real estate agent or broker. The answer to this question is **no**. Auction.com is an online platform that allows individuals to bid on and purchase properties without the need for a real estate agent or broker. This means that you can browse properties, conduct research, place bids, and complete the purchase process entirely on your own.
FAQs:
1. Can I use a real estate agent or broker if I want to?
While using a real estate agent or broker is not required on Auction.com, you are certainly welcome to engage the services of a professional if you believe it will benefit you in the purchasing process.
2. Will I have to pay extra fees if I use a real estate agent or broker?
If you choose to work with a real estate agent or broker, you may be responsible for paying their fees or commission, as Auction.com does not cover these costs.
3. How can a real estate agent or broker assist me with Auction.com?
A real estate agent or broker can provide guidance, advice, and expertise throughout the purchasing process, helping to ensure that you make informed decisions.
4. Are there any advantages to using a real estate agent or broker with Auction.com?
While using a real estate agent or broker is not necessary, some buyers find it beneficial to have a professional in their corner who can help navigate the auction process.
5. Can a real estate agent or broker place bids on my behalf?
Yes, if you choose to work with a real estate agent or broker, they can place bids on your behalf on Auction.com.
6. Do real estate agents or brokers have access to additional information on Auction.com?
Real estate agents and brokers may have access to additional resources or data that can assist you in making more informed decisions when buying properties on Auction.com.
7. Do I have to disclose if I am using a real estate agent or broker on Auction.com?
You are not required to disclose whether you are using a real estate agent or broker when participating in auctions on Auction.com.
8. Can a real estate agent or broker help with post-purchase processes on Auction.com?
Real estate agents and brokers can provide assistance with post-purchase processes, such as inspections, closing procedures, and paperwork.
9. Will Auction.com provide support if I choose to use a real estate agent or broker?
Auction.com’s customer support team is available to assist buyers and sellers, regardless of whether they choose to work with a real estate agent or broker.
10. Can real estate agents or brokers help with financing options on Auction.com?
Real estate agents and brokers can offer guidance on financing options, but ultimately, the responsibility of securing financing lies with the buyer.
11. Can a real estate agent or broker negotiate on my behalf on Auction.com?
Real estate agents and brokers have the expertise to negotiate on your behalf during the purchasing process on Auction.com.
12. Will using a real estate agent or broker speed up the buying process on Auction.com?
Having a real estate agent or broker involved in the process can help streamline the buying process and reduce the burden of handling all aspects of the purchase on your own.
